Water Extraction: The Key to Preventing Further Damage
Water extraction is a crucial step in the restoration process. Without prompt and effective water removal, you risk extensive damage to your property, including rotting wood, warped flooring, and compromised structural integrity. Water Extraction Service: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small leaks, but be sure to act quickly to prevent further dam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water poses a significant risk of further damage and health hazards. Call a pro to extract the water quickly and safely.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Water damage behind walls can lead to mold growth and structural issues. Call a pro to assess and extract the water. |
| Minimally damaged hardwood floors | Yes | No | For minor water damage on hardwood floors, you can try DIY methods to extract the water and dry the area. But, be cautious not to cause further damage. |
| Major flood in an unfinished basement | No | Yes | Major floods need professional equipment and expertise to extract the water and prevent further damage. Call a pro to ensure a thorough job.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and health hazards. Call a pro to detect and extract the water. |

Water Extraction Service Cost In The 21015 Area
Water extraction service costs v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in the 21015 area.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ions. |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, number of levels involved, and equipment needed. |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, number of sensors needed, and technician expertise. |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, type of sewage, and equipment needed. |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, number of levels involved, and equipment needed. |
| Post-Remediation Verification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, number of sensors needed, and technician expertise. |

What is the difference between water extraction and water restoration?
Water extraction involves removing standing water from your property, while water restoration encompasses a broader range of services, including drying, cleaning, and repair.
